Warning Signs Your Commercial HVAC System Needs Attention
When a commercial HVAC system in Morristown starts to fail, it rarely happens without warning. Paying attention to these common symptoms can help you address issues before they escalate into major disruptions for your business.
Uneven Heating or Cooling
You're experiencing significant temperature differences across various zones in your Morristown commercial property. Some offices might be sweltering, while others are freezing, or your retail space has distinct hot and cold spots that your customers and staff notice immediately. This isn't just a matter of preference; it points to a deeper issue with your climate control.
This usually points to issues with zoning dampers, a struggling compressor, refrigerant leaks, or blockages in your ductwork. In older Morristown buildings, especially around downtown, it can also indicate an undersized system or poor air distribution design that struggles to manage varied layouts.
Beyond discomfort, uneven temperatures mean your system is working harder than it should, wasting energy and accelerating wear and tear. It can also lead to complaints from employees or customers and potentially damage temperature-sensitive equipment, directly impacting your business operations.
Unexpected Spikes in Energy Bills
Your monthly utility statements show a noticeable and unexplained increase in energy consumption, even when outdoor temperatures aren't extreme or your operational hours haven't changed. This drain on your resources is often a clear sign that something is amiss with your HVAC efficiency.
An inefficient commercial HVAC system is often the culprit behind rising costs. This could be due to a faulty thermostat, dirty coils, restricted airflow, aging components, or even refrigerant leaks forcing the unit to run constantly to maintain set temperatures.
High energy bills directly cut into your profit margins, impacting your business's financial health. Ignoring the underlying cause will continue to drain your resources and could lead to a complete system breakdown, resulting in even higher repair or replacement costs down the line.
Strange Noises or Odors
Your HVAC unit is emitting unusual sounds like grinding, squealing, banging, or persistent humming that you haven't heard before. You might also detect musty, burning, or electrical smells coming from vents or the unit itself, creating an unpleasant environment for your staff and customers in Morristown. These sensory cues are crucial indicators of internal problems.
Grinding often indicates failing motor bearings, squealing points to a worn belt, and banging can be a loose component that needs immediate attention. Musty smells suggest mold or mildew in the ductwork or evaporator coil, while burning smells can signal electrical issues or overheating components, posing serious safety risks.
These are often precursors to major mechanical failures, which can lead to extensive downtime and expense. Ignoring strange noises can lead to catastrophic component damage, while unusual odors can indicate health hazards from mold or fire risks from electrical faults, putting your property and people at risk.
Frequent System Cycling or Constant Running
Your commercial HVAC unit is constantly turning on and off in short bursts, known as short cycling, or seems to run non-stop without ever reaching the desired temperature in your Morristown business. Both scenarios indicate your system is struggling to maintain proper climate control.
Short cycling can be caused by an oversized unit, a faulty thermostat, or restricted airflow that prevents proper operation. A system that runs continuously often indicates a lack of heating or cooling capacity due to low refrigerant, a clogged filter, or a failing compressor that can no longer meet demand.
Both scenarios lead to excessive wear on the system's components, significantly reducing its lifespan and driving up energy consumption. It also means your business isn't getting the consistent comfort it needs, impacting productivity and customer experience throughout your Morristown establishment.
What's Causing Your Commercial HVAC Problems
Understanding the root cause of your commercial HVAC issues is the first step toward a lasting solution. Many factors can contribute to system failures, often exacerbated by local conditions here in Morristown.
Aging Equipment and General Wear and Tear
Like any complex machinery, commercial HVAC systems have a finite lifespan. Over years of operation, components such as compressors, motors, fans, and electrical connections naturally degrade, leading to reduced efficiency and eventual failure. This cumulative wear is an unavoidable part of owning commercial equipment.
Morristown's commercial landscape includes many older buildings, particularly in the downtown district and some historic storefronts. These properties often house HVAC systems that have been in service for decades, making age-related wear a primary cause of breakdowns for businesses here.
Depending on the extent of wear, solutions can range from replacing specific worn-out parts to a full system overhaul. If the system is beyond its economic life, a Commercial HVAC Installation & Replacement might be the most cost-effective and efficient long-term solution for your business.
Lack of Regular Professional Maintenance
Many businesses overlook routine Commercial HVAC Maintenance & Tune Up, not realizing its critical importance. Without regular cleaning, inspections, and adjustments, small issues like clogged filters, dirty coils, or minor electrical faults go unnoticed and escalate into major problems, often at the worst possible time.
In a busy commercial hub like Morristown, businesses often prioritize daily operations, sometimes delaying preventative maintenance until a problem becomes critical. This reactive approach, while understandable, often leads to more costly repairs and unexpected downtime.
The solution involves a comprehensive diagnostic and repair service to address immediate issues, followed by establishing a preventative maintenance schedule. This proactive approach ensures optimal performance and longevity for your commercial HVAC system, saving you money and headaches in the long run.
Refrigerant Leaks or Low Levels
Refrigerant is the lifeblood of your cooling system, essential for heat transfer. Leaks can develop in the coils or lines over time due to corrosion, vibrations, or manufacturing defects, leading to insufficient cooling capacity. Low refrigerant levels force the compressor to work harder, eventually leading to its failure.
Morristown's hot, humid summers put significant strain on AC units, making refrigerant leaks more common as systems are pushed to their limits to maintain comfort. This sustained heavy use can exacerbate existing weaknesses in lines or connections, leading to refrigerant loss.
The solution involves identifying and repairing the leak with precision, then recharging the system with the correct type and amount of refrigerant. This ensures your cooling system can operate efficiently and reliably, keeping your Morristown business comfortable even on the hottest days.
Electrical Component Failures
Modern commercial HVAC systems rely on a complex network of electrical components, including capacitors, contactors, relays, and control boards. Surges, shorts, or simply age can cause these components to fail, preventing the system from starting, running correctly, or communicating effectively within your building's management system.
The demand on the electrical grid during Morristown's extreme weather conditions, both hot summers and cold winters, can sometimes lead to power fluctuations. These fluctuations can stress and ultimately damage sensitive HVAC electrical components, leading to unexpected outages or system malfunctions.
The solution involves thorough electrical diagnostics to pinpoint the faulty component, followed by precise replacement and testing. This ensures safe and reliable operation, restoring full functionality to your commercial HVAC system.
